It fails because almost nobody organises their data for it, and the evidence for that is now hard to ignore

Every enterprise AI project starts the same way. A proof of concept, built on clean historical data, performs beautifully in a sandbox. Confidence builds, budget follows. Then it goes live and quietly underperforms, month after month, until someone finally asks: was this ever going to work?
The instinct is to blame the model: wrong algorithm, wrong vendor, wrong use case. That instinct is almost always misplaced:
- Gartner: 60% of AI projects lacking AI-ready data will be abandoned through 2026
- MIT: 95% of organisations saw no measurable profit and loss return on their generative AI investment, across 300+ enterprise deployments reviewed
An analyst firm and a university lab, with no reason to agree. Same outcome.
So if it isn’t the model, what is it?
The Uncomfortable Answer
Almost always, it’s the data, and how it’s organised.
Most organisations accumulate data the way they accumulate complexity: incrementally, reactively, in silos. CRM holds one view, the contact centre another, billing and analytics a fragment each, none telling the whole story. That collection has a name: a data estate, everything an organisation knows about its customers, scattered across every system it has ever bought.
The question isn’t whether you have a data estate, every organisation does. It’s whether that estate was organised well enough to support a model making live decisions on it. For most, the answer is no: testing data that never reflected real journey complexity, signals that existed but were never captured usably, no shared definition of “success” to tell afterward whether the AI helped or hurt. None of that is a technology failure. It’s an organisation failure dressed up as one, the gap between a demo that impresses and a live system that moves the business.
What Organised Actually Means
Built from scratch to support AI, a data estate would look almost nothing like the average enterprise landscape. It would be structured around the customer’s journey, not internal departments, so every data point carries context: what stage this customer is at, what they’ve done, what they’re trying to reach, how far they have to go. It would treat progress, not profile, as the primary signal, since an agent that can’t tell a pause from a stall will either hover uselessly or go silent exactly when it’s needed. It would be obsessive about outcomes over interaction counts, because a model with no feedback loop cannot learn, it just becomes an expensive rule engine wearing an AI costume. And it would combine behaviour with sentiment, since either alone misleads: a customer moving smoothly but grumbling is different from one stalled but polite about it.

Here’s what should concern anyone already bought in. Gartner’s 2025 Market Guide for CJA/O found 65% of senior marketing leaders have adopted these tools, but use only 43% of the capability inside them. This isn’t about lacking the technology, most already have it. It’s about buying the fix and still not using it.

We have watched this play out with our own clients, not as a hypothetical.
At Sanlam Corporate, the challenge was shifting from an employer-led, B2B model to a direct relationship with individual policyholders, the kind of shift that fails without journey-organised data. Onboarding was restructured around the member’s actual journey.
The result was that inQuba helped Sanlam Corporate increase their customer engagement rate over 500% and member portal registration by 340%.
The product didn’t change. What changed was whether the data and the intervention were organised around the customer’s actual position in their journey.
At Discovery and Cumulate, the challenge was completion rates on financial education content customers kept abandoning. Journey-aware nudges replaced a one-size-fits-all approach.
Course completion rate: 2% → 25%, a twelve-fold difference between doing nothing and intervening at the right moment.
